I have been getting very creative on some of my current Wordpress blogs and now that I have a few setup, I will be working on posting more articles to them.

I have always been extremely curious to know if posting my articles to blogs will benefit me in the same way as posting articles as an html webpage on my site when considering SEO. If both reside on my server and both have the same navigational panel, wouldn't the blog pick up visitors from the SE alot quicker and be more intuitive for my visitors to comment?

I have had a great deal of success posting articles to my blog and driving PR and traffic upstream. It seems that the SE's pickup these articles alot quicker than standard HTML pages. Do I even need to worry about posting the same articles from my blog to a static HTML page too? Would there be any benefits to posting articles twice like this if your blogs navigation works just like your website?

Don't post the same articles on your site as on your blogs. The search engines could pick this up as duplicate info and your ranking would drop. I was reading about this wedding favours site that was number one on google and they got dropped for having duplicate contents. They had to totally rewrite the content on one of their sites to get their ranking back. Be careful.

Out of one idea, you can get several different articles if you're careful in the way you think, so you could use the same research etc for writing the articles for your site and blog - just write them differently.
